What Affects Residential & Commercial Roofing Costs in Desdemona?
Understanding pricing factors helps you budget accurately and avoid surprises
labor costs
Desdemona is a smaller community in Eastland County, so labor availability can vary. Roofing crews often travel from nearby towns like Stephenville or Eastland, which can affect travel and mobilization costs. Local labor rates tend to be competitive, but specialized commercial roofing labor may command a premium due to fewer available specialists in the area.
market dynamics
As a rural market, Desdemona sees less competition among roofing contractors than larger metro areas. This can mean fewer quotes to compare, but it can also mean more personalized service. Material costs follow national trends, but local supply chain routes and delivery distances from regional suppliers can slightly impact pricing.
seasonal trends
Roofing work in Desdemona is busiest during the milder spring and fall months. Summer heat can slow down projects, and winter storms — including occasional hail and ice — can create a surge in demand for repairs. Scheduling during shoulder seasons often gives you more flexibility and potentially better availability with local contractors.
🧱 Key Pricing Components
- ✓ Material selection — Asphalt shingles are the most common for residential projects in Desdemona, while metal roofing, tile, and commercial membrane systems each come with different material and installation costs.
- ✓ Roof size and complexity — Steeper pitches, multiple valleys, skylights, chimneys, and complex rooflines require more labor and materials, increasing overall project cost.
- ✓ Underlayment and decking — If sheathing is damaged or needs replacement due to moisture or rot, this adds to the scope of work and final quote.
- ✓ Removal and disposal — Tearing off and hauling away the existing roof is a significant part of the job. Extra layers of old roofing mean more labor and dump fees.
- ✓ Local building codes and permits — Eastland County may have specific code requirements for wind resistance, flashing, or ventilation that affect material choices and installation methods.

How to Save Money on Residential & Commercial Roofing
Smart strategies to get quality service without overpaying
Tip
Get at least 3 written estimates from licensed and insured local roofers. Avoid quotes given over the phone without an on-site inspection.
Tip
Ask for a detailed line-item breakdown showing materials, labor, disposal fees, permit costs, and any warranty information — not just a lump sum.
Tip
Check references and recent projects in Eastland County or surrounding areas. A local track record matters more than a low price.
Tip
Clarify the payment schedule upfront. Reputable contractors may ask for a deposit but should never demand full payment before work begins.
Pricing Red Flags
Warning Sign
Extremely low bids — A quote that is significantly lower than others is often a red flag for cutting corners on materials, skipping permits, or using uninsured labor.
Warning Sign
High-pressure tactics — 'Sign today for a discount' or 'Price goes up tomorrow' are classic signs of storm chasers and out-of-town operators who may disappear after payment.
Warning Sign
No written contract or vague scopes — If a roofer won't provide a detailed written contract with specific materials, timelines, and warranty terms, walk away.

💬 What is the most common roofing material used in Desdemona?
Asphalt shingles are the most common choice for residential roofing in Desdemona due to their affordability and availability. Metal roofing is also growing in popularity for its durability and energy efficiency, especially in rural areas where long-term performance matters.
💬 Do I need a permit for a roof replacement in Desdemona, TX?
Permit requirements vary by municipality and county regulations. Eastland County and the town of Desdemona may have specific permitting rules for roof replacements, especially for structural changes. Your contractor should handle permits, but always confirm this before signing a contract.
💬 How long does a typical roof replacement take in Desdemona?
A standard residential roof replacement usually takes 1 to 3 days depending on the size and complexity of the roof. Weather and material availability can also affect timelines. Commercial projects often take longer due to scale and specialized installation methods.
💬 What should I look for when comparing roofing quotes?
Look beyond just the total price. Compare the specific materials being used, warranty terms, estimated timeline, disposal fees, and whether permits are included. The cheapest bid isn't always the best value if it skimps on quality or coverage.
💬 Is commercial roofing more expensive than residential roofing?
Commercial roofing typically costs more per square foot than residential asphalt shingle roofing due to different materials (like TPO, EPDM, or modified bitumen), larger roof areas, and more complex installation requirements. However, commercial systems often have longer lifespans.
💬 Can I roof over my existing shingles in Desdemona?
In some cases, a second layer of shingles can be installed over the first, but this depends on local building codes and the condition of the existing roof. Most professionals recommend a full tear-off for better long-term performance, especially if there are signs of damage or multiple existing layers.
